Wall Surface Maintenance
Checking walls for any imperfections and quickly addressing them via necessary repair work is essential for achieving a smooth and remarkable paint work. Prior to beginning the painting process, carefully examine the wall surfaces for fractures, openings, damages, or any other damage that can impact the final result.
Start by completing any type of cracks or openings with spackling compound, enabling it to dry totally prior to sanding it down to create a smooth surface. For larger damages or harmed locations, think about utilizing joint substance to ensure a smooth repair.
Additionally, check for any loosened paint or wallpaper that may need to be removed. Remove any type of peeling off paint or old wallpaper, and sand the surface to create an uniform structure.

Cleaning and Surface Area Preparation
To guarantee a pristine and well-prepared surface area for painting, the following step entails completely cleansing and prepping the walls. Begin by dusting the wall surfaces with a microfiber towel or a duster to eliminate any kind of loosened dust, cobwebs, or debris.
For more persistent dirt or grime, a service of light cleaning agent and water can be made use of to gently scrub the walls, followed by a thorough rinse with clean water. Pay unique attention to areas near light buttons, door handles, and baseboards, as these tend to build up even more dust.
After cleaning, it is vital to inspect the wall surfaces for any type of cracks, openings, or imperfections. These must be full of spackling compound and sanded smooth when completely dry. Fining sand the walls gently with fine-grit sandpaper will certainly likewise help produce an uniform surface area for paint.
Priming and Insulation
Prior to painting, the walls ought to be topped to make sure proper attachment of the paint and taped to shield nearby surfaces from roaming brushstrokes. Priming serves as an important step in the paint procedure, specifically for new drywall or surfaces that have been patched or fixed. It helps seal the wall, producing a smooth and consistent surface area for the paint to stick to. When it pertains to taping, making use of painter's tape along trim, ceilings, and other surfaces you want to shield is vital to accomplish tidy and crisp paint lines. Painter's tape is designed to be easily used and removed without harming the underlying surface or leaving any kind of residue. Make the effort to properly tape off locations prior to repainting to save on your own the hassle of touch-ups in the future.
